In Game

The COM-15 is a firearm in SCP: Secret Laboratory. It is a pistol that spawns in various locations in the Light Containment Zone. Its medium headshot damage, coupled with how easily it can be found at the start of a match, gives it the potential to be a very powerful early-round weapon for both Class-Ds and Scientist to use on each other. The weapon is effective for threatening other players in Light Containment Zone into dropping their items, or simply killing them. The COM-18 is a direct upgrade from the COM-15, boasting a higher mag capacity, higher damage, and more. Only one COM-15 spawns in the map naturally. Holding down the E key on a player with the firearm equipped will disarm the player.

Notes:

  • These values are auto calculated by Mediawiki, there may be some rounding differences between it and Unity, so some values may be off by a tiny bit.
  • Armor does not reduce limb damage.
  • Rainbow Candy does not reduce head or limb damage.
  • Rainbow Candy's Bodyshot Reduction is permanent and stacks up to 4. (Lowering damage to 85%). The value in the chart represents 1 Rainbow Candy.
  • Purple Candy does not stack with itself
  • Shotgun does not deal headshot or limb damage.
  • SCPs do not take limb or headshot damage besides SCP-049-2
  • SCP-049 has 20% bullet resistance. Hume Shield does not have any resistance
  • SCP-173 bullet resistance is the same as Heavy Armor. Hume Shield does not have any resistance
  • Combat Armor and Heavy Armor have the same protection level against headshots. While Light Armor has no protection against headshots
  • The rows listed as AHP represents how much damage HP takes while under the effects of AHP. It does not represent how much AHP is lost.
